Michael York (field Hockey Player)




Michael York (born October 16 , 1967 in Tamworth, NSW ) is a former Field Hockey defender from Australia , who participated in four Summer Olympics for his native country, starting in 1988 . From 1992 on, at each appearance the skilled veteran won a medal.

York, Nickname d ''Yorky'' by his team mates, was the captain of the team in the 1990s . During his international career, he read the play exceptionally well, according to the experts. He represented Australia furthermore at three Hockey World Cup s ( 1990 , 1994 , and 1998 ) and in ten Champions Trophy tournaments. He retired after playing 279 international matches for his native country.
